# W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.\r
#\r
\r
+from __future__ import print_function\r
import array\r
import uuid\r
import re\r
return list2int(self._arr.tolist()[48:50])\r
\r
def Dump(self):\r
- print 'Signature: %s' % self.GetSigunature()\r
- print 'Attribute: 0x%X' % self.GetAttribute()\r
- print 'Header Length: 0x%X' % self.GetHeaderLength()\r
- print 'File system Guid: ', self.GetFileSystemGuid()\r
- print 'Revision: 0x%X' % self.GetRevision()\r
- print 'FvLength: 0x%X' % self.GetFvLength()\r
+ print('Signature: %s' % self.GetSigunature())\r
+ print('Attribute: 0x%X' % self.GetAttribute())\r
+ print('Header Length: 0x%X' % self.GetHeaderLength())\r
+ print('File system Guid: ', self.GetFileSystemGuid())\r
+ print('Revision: 0x%X' % self.GetRevision())\r
+ print('FvLength: 0x%X' % self.GetFvLength())\r
\r
def GetFileSystemGuid(self):\r
list = self._arr.tolist()\r
line.append('0x%X' % int(item))\r
count += 1\r
else:\r
- print ' '.join(line)\r
+ print(' '.join(line))\r
count = 0\r
line = []\r
line.append('0x%X' % int(item))\r
return 'Unknown Ffs State'\r
\r
def Dump(self):\r
- print "FFS name: ", self.GetNameGuid()\r
- print "FFS type: ", self.GetType()\r
- print "FFS attr: 0x%X" % self.GetAttributes()\r
- print "FFS size: 0x%X" % self.GetFfsSize()\r
- print "FFS state: 0x%X" % self.GetState()\r
+ print("FFS name: ", self.GetNameGuid())\r
+ print("FFS type: ", self.GetType())\r
+ print("FFS attr: 0x%X" % self.GetAttributes())\r
+ print("FFS size: 0x%X" % self.GetFfsSize())\r
+ print("FFS state: 0x%X" % self.GetState())\r
\r
def GetRawData(self):\r
return self._arr.tolist()\r
return self.section_type_map[type]\r
\r
def Dump(self):\r
- print 'size = 0x%X' % self.GetSectionSize()\r
- print 'type = 0x%X' % self.GetType()\r
+ print('size = 0x%X' % self.GetSectionSize())\r
+ print('type = 0x%X' % self.GetType())\r
\r
\r
\r